2016-04-12 3 views
0

Ich habe Stunden damit verbracht, den Grenzradius auf meinem Select2 append-Kontrollkästchen loszuwerden. Ab sofort wird das Dropdown-Menü mit einem Kontrollkästchen auf der linken Seite angezeigt. Das Problem ist, dass es einen Grenzradius zwischen den beiden Eingabegruppenelementen zu geben scheint, ähnlich dem image. Die vorgeschlagene Lösung bestand darin, dem Wrapper-Element die Eingabegruppe select2-bootstrap-prepend hinzuzufügen, die für mich nicht funktioniert.Umrandungsradius wird in select2 Eingabegruppe mit Checkbox angezeigt

Die HTML ist wie folgt

<div class="col-lg-3"> 
    <div class="panel-body"> 
     <b>Region</b><br> 
      <div class="input-group select2-bootstrap-prepend"> 
       <span class="input-group-addon"> 
        <input type="checkbox" checked> 
       </span> 
       <select id="select2-single-append" class=" region"> 
       </select> 
      </div> 
    </div> 
</div> 

Ansicht der laufenden Beispiel von jsfiddle

+0

Bitte geben Sie auch Ihre CSS, die relevanten Teile an. – hungerstar

+0

Ich habe keine Anpassungen an den CSS-Dateien vorgenommen, da ich die entsprechenden Dateien von einer CDN referenziere. – Senior

+0

Können Sie ein Live-Beispiel bereitstellen? – hungerstar

Antwort

0

Sie benötigen

.select2-container--default .select2-selection--single { 
    border-radius:0 0.25rem 0.25rem 0; 
} 

sehen diese Geige https://jsfiddle.net/grassog/kLchxehz/25/ (relevante CSS am unteren Ende der css Teil)

+1

Danke. Ich habe das CSS zu meiner benutzerdefinierten CSS-Datei hinzugefügt und es hat immer noch nicht funktioniert. Ich habe das CSS in einem Style-Tag auf der Seite platziert, damit es funktioniert. Ich habe das nicht erwartet, aber es reicht fürs Erste – Senior